Did you know?

WebIn common-law systems, such decisions are called precedents, and they are rules and policies with just as much authority as a law passed by a legislature. Thus, law is made not only by legislatures but also by the courts. The common-law system of creating precedents is sometimes called stare decisis (literally, “to stand by decided matters”).
